SHIRCLE things: Library of Things

Avatar: SHIRCLE SHIRCLE

Approved for voting
What should be created?
Rarely used everyday objects (carpet cleaners, table grills, SUPs, etc.) are expensive to buy new, time-consuming to buy used and need valuable space in the small basement. Well-connected Zurich residents or those with sufficient financial resources can react flexibly. Everyone else is dependent on conventional buying-and-selling – expensive new purchases or time-consuming searching. A structured lending solution does not yet exist. We believe that Zurich residents would borrow much more often if they had a convenient, high-quality and cost-effective lending infrastructure at their disposal. SHIRCLE things creates exactly that: a library of things with a structured community cycle, self-service and self-checkout. As simple as the library, but for Things! The principle is very simple: BORROW everyday objects easily and cheaply or even free of charge: scan your membership card, scan the item, confirm the loan. RETOUR is just as easy: scan the item, answer questions about cleanliness and functionality, confirm return, done. BRING unwanted or space-consuming things: The Thing remains in the local circuit and you get the right to borrow this category for free as long as there is availability. Our mission is to create a new understanding of needs where access is more important than ownership. Good for the planet and your wallet. We want to make borrowing a practical matter of course. Every loan instead of a new purchase reduces CO₂ emissions through reduced production and transport routes and reduces consumer waste of all kinds in the city of Zurich. Unlike other sharing initiatives, whether peer-to-peer lending or locations with few items, SHIRCLE things will offer hundreds of items in one place in the pilot quarter. Window robots for spring cleaning? Drill for the few screws in the wall? Real plates for the garden party instead of disposable ones? Another raclette grill for the hosting evening? Football goals for the Schüeli training when the football pitch is occupied? Yes, simply rent everything from SHIRCLE things with inventory search function, self-check-in and self-checkout: a simple and fast circular alternative to buying new. Community Features: Donors can use the SHIRCLE app to track how often their donated Thing has been borrowed and how much CO₂ has been saved as a result. No more guessing what happened to the thing. And the inventory grows with the community: via community voting in the SHIRCLE app, members can suggest or decide what to buy next. The idea SHIRCLE things won the audience award and the 2nd jury prize at the Climathon Züri 2025. The technical platform (self-check-in/self-checkout/SHIRCLE app) is already in use at SHIRCLE@Josy in Zurich. From around June 2026, SHIRCLE@WilderMann is expected to move in with the former Wilder Mann and have some things in the lending range until February 2028. A SHIRCLE things in the net-zero pilot district would permanently anchor this community-sharing infrastructure in Zurich for the first time as a fully-fledged Library of Things – and prove that communal lending can be the new normal. _______________ Rarely used everyday items such as carpet cleaners, table grills, and SUPs are expensive to buy new, time-consuming to find secondhand, and take up precious space in small storage rooms. Describe the place(s)
100 to 200m² in the pilot quarter. Bright, inviting, boutique atmosphere. A function check area to check device functions.
